Bengaluru, the Silicon Valley of India, has cultivated a sophisticated buffet culture that perfectly complements its youthful, tech-driven populace. Luxury hotels such as Taj West End, The Leela Palace, and ITC Gardenia host some of the most sought-after brunches and
buffets, blending South Indian staples with global cuisines. The city’s buffet scene is particularly popular among IT professionals and young families seeking relaxed weekend getaways.
Rooted in the garden city’s pleasant climate and vibrant foodie community, Bengaluru buffets often feature outdoor settings and live entertainment. Diners enjoy unlimited drinks, extensive salad bars, soups, and main courses including dosas, idlis, Hyderabadi biryanis, Italian risottos, and Thai curries. The emphasis on fresh, seasonal ingredients and live cooking stations makes each meal an interactive experience.
Festive offers during major celebrations like Holi, Diwali, Eid, Ramadan, Chhath Puja, Navratri, Christmas, New Year and many more enhance the appeal with discounted rates for children and groups. The buffet culture in Bengaluru emphasizes inclusivity, with options for vegetarians, vegans, and non-vegetarians alike. Prices typically range from INR 3500 to 5500, offering great value for the variety provided. This dining trend has transformed weekends into culinary adventures, fostering community and relaxation in India’s garden city.
